L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WDRB) -- Two Louisville homes were heavily damaged after a fire started in Old Louisville early Saturday morning.
The Louisville Fire Department responded on two homes on fire in the 1200 block of S. Floyd Street just before 1:30 a.m.
Firefighters arrived to find two occupied, two-story homes fully involved with exposures on both sides.
It took 35 firefighters an hour to gain control of the fire. No one was found in the buildings and all occupants were accounted for.
No one was hurt and Louisville Arson is investigating.
